Just as a "citizen" is a member of a
country, a "netizen" is a member of the internet. However, this term is overhyped and inaccurate Web 2.
0 self-
love for the following reasons:
- Citizens have legal rights regarding
free expression and protection against illegal harassment and discrimination. Netizens do not.
- Citizens have legal responsibilities to their
country including refraining from illegal harassment and discrimination. Netizens do not.
- Citizens are defined by their country, thus tied to a geographical location and forced to face the consequences of their opinions, choices and actions in that country. Netizens are not.
- Citizens are personally identifiable. Netizens are not.
